Matt Roloff's Sources of Income
Matt Roloff's net worth is primarily derived from several key sources:
- Roloff Farms: The family farm in Oregon is a significant income generator. It attracts thousands of visitors annually, especially during pumpkin season. Revenue comes from admissions, pumpkin sales, merchandise, and various attractions.
- Television Show (Little People, Big World): Being the star of a long-running reality TV show provides a substantial income. The Roloff family earns money through contracts with TLC, based on seasons aired and their roles in the show.
- Public Speaking and Appearances: Matt earns income through public speaking engagements, appearances at events, and endorsements.
- Book Sales: Matt Roloff has authored books, adding another stream of income.
- Real Estate and Investments: Beyond the farm, Matt has invested in real estate and other ventures, contributing to his overall wealth.
Estimating Matt Roloff's Net Worth in 2024
Estimating someone's net worth involves calculating their total assets minus liabilities. Assets include the value of Roloff Farms, earnings from "Little People, Big World," book royalties, real estate holdings, and investments.
While it is challenging to pinpoint the exact figure, considering all known income streams and assets, Matt Roloff's estimated net worth in 2024 is around $6 million. This figure aligns with various reports and estimations from financial analysts who track celebrity net worth.
